What volume of ethyl alcohol and water must be mixed together to prepare $250 \, mL$ of $50 \%$ by volume of alcohol in water?

  • A
    $125 \, mL$ of ethyl alcohol and $125 \, mL$ of water
  • B
    $100 \, mL$ of ethyl alcohol and $150 \, mL$ of water
  • C
    $150 \, mL$ of ethyl alcohol and $100 \, mL$ of water
  • D
    $50 \, mL$ of ethyl alcohol and $200 \, mL$ of water
